What this recall covers

NHTSA's campaign record, quoted as published

The defect

VEHICLE DESCRIPTION: MOTORCYCLES. THE REAR MASTER CYLINDER AND REAR BRAKE HOSE MAY HAVE BEEN INCORRECTLY ASSEMBLED, ALLOWING BRAKE FLUID LEAKAGE.

The risk

EVENTUAL PRESSURE LOSS IN THE REAR BRAKE SYSTEM CAN OCCUR IN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

The remedy

DEALERS WILL INSPECT THESE VEHICLES AND REPAIR, IF NECESSARY.

Notes

NO OWNER NOTIFICATION IS PLANNED.ALL VEHICLES ARE STILL IN DEALER INVENTORIES.
